2007 EFW Study Schedule

Project Milestone
Estimated
Timeframe
   
Prepare EA Terms of Reference 2005  4  
Submit EA Terms of Reference to Minister for Approval December 2005  4  
EA Terms of Reference Approved March 2006  4  
Initiate EA Study March 2006  4  
Evaluate “Alternatives to” the Undertaking
(i.e., Technologies)
2006  4  
Select Preferred Approach to Manage Residual Wastes 2006  4  
Evaluate “Alternative Methods” of Carrying Out the Undertaking (i.e., Siting) Late 2006 - End 2007  4  
Selection of Preferred Durham/York Site End of 2007  4  
RFP to Identify a Preferred Technology and Vendor Early 2008    
Selection of Preferred Durham/York Technology Vendor Mid 2008    
Complete Site Specific Studies to Confirm Suitability and Documentation to Support Approvals 2008    
Submit EAA Approval Documentation to
Minister for Approval
Late 2008    
EA Review and Approval by Minister 2009    
Implementation of Undertaking Mid 2009 to 2011
